PTH 5520 - Physical Therapy Examination and Evaluation I

Institution:
The College of Saint Scholastica
Subject:
Description:
4 cr. First of a two course sequence focuses on the acquisition of fundamental examination skills in physical therapy practice. Students are introduced to the patient/ clientmanagementmodel and learn how to performa subjective examination and basic objective tests and measures for the musculoskeletal, neuromuscular, cardiopulmonary, and integumentary systems. Clinical reasoning is introduced related to the diagnostic process and identification of referral situations.
